My old employer accidentally deposited money into my account and requested that I return it. What legal power do they have to recover the funds from my account? I am a trustworthy person, but I feel that they owe me funds for additional hours that I worked.
Untitled
Since your email comes to us from the United Kingdom and not from the U.S., your employer's ability to recover the funds without your assent would be very limited once the funds had been in your account for a few days (there are provisions here for reversing erroneous credits shortly after they are posted). However, this may not be the case with the laws or rules affecting such matters in the UK.
